How We Work
1
Emergency Call
Your urgent call to San Bernardino Damage Experts initiates rapid deployment. We gather crucial details about the water intrusion to dispatch the right team immediately. Our 24/7 service is ready.
2
On-Site Assessment
Upon arrival, our IICRC-certified technicians use moisture meters and thermal imaging to precisely locate all water damage. This comprehensive assessment guides our restoration strategy, ensuring no hidden moisture remains.
3
Water Extraction
Powerful industrial extractors remove standing water quickly. This critical step prevents further saturation and reduces drying time, preparing the area for thorough dehumidification and sanitization.
4
Drying & Dehumidification
High-velocity air movers and commercial dehumidifiers dry affected structures and contents. We monitor humidity levels daily, preventing mold growth and preserving your property's integrity.
5
Cleaning & Sanitizing
Contaminated areas are thoroughly cleaned, disinfected, and deodorized using EPA-approved solutions. This eliminates bacteria and odors, ensuring a safe and healthy environment for you.
6
Final Inspection
A meticulous final inspection confirms complete dryness and restoration. We walk you through the restored areas, ensuring your satisfaction with our work. Your property is ready.

Warehouse Water Damage Restoration Cost in Covina, CA

Prices for Warehouse Water Damage Restoration in Covina, CA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 - $2,500 Size of affected area and severity of damage
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 Size of affected area and type of equipment used
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 - $2,000 Size of affected area and type of cleaning products used
Restoration and Reconstruction $2,000 - $10,000 Size of affected area and type of materials used
Insurance Claims $500 - $2,000 Complexity of claim and type of insurance

Exact prices will depend on an on-site assessment and may vary depending on the specific needs of your warehouse. We offer free estimates and would be happy to provide a more detailed quote for your project.
